Rangamati: The Baghaihat Army Zone took a compassionate step towards aiding the cold-stricken residents of Sajek in Baghaichhari upazila by distributing winter clothes and humanitarian aid. This initiative was aimed at providing relief to over 200 hill and Bengali families, addressing the immediate needs of those struggling in the cold.



According to Bangladesh Sangbad Sangstha, the distribution ceremony was led by Lt. Col. Md. Tarekul Imran, PSC, Zone Commander of Baghaihat, who served as the chief guest at the event held at Aditi Public School grounds. The effort was supported by other key figures, including Major Md. Salman Siddique, Deputy Commander of Baghaihat Zone, and local leaders such as Dayadhan Chakma, Ward No. 4 member of 36 Sajek Union. Prominent local businessmen Anwar Hossain and Md. Raihan Hossain, along with Bazar President Nazim Uddin, also attended the event, highlighting the community’s collaborative spirit.



During the ceremony, Lt. Col. Imran underscored the army’s role beyond maintaining law and order, emphasizing their commitment to the socio-economic development and welfare of all communities in the remote mountainous regions. He reiterated the army’s dedication to humanitarian efforts as part of their ongoing mission to serve the nation and its people, assuring that such initiatives will persist in the future.
